Bizjournal reporting:
[Legend’s owner Tim] Bivens said that he and co-owner Matt Cozzi are currently deciding between opening Legends on the ground floor of the new tower – which is being developed by High Street Residential, a subsidiary of Trammell Crow Company of Dallas – or moving the concept to a different location. The Legends complex includes View Bar & Gameroom and Flex Nightclub.
“We’re definitely not closing,” Bivens said. “We will continue to operate in some fashion, it’s just the question of where. We have some good options, but we haven’t finalized everything yet.”
